Large meal is a common phrase used to refer to a big feast or a heavy food intake in one sitting. However, there are many synonyms that can be used to express the same idea. Some of the synonyms can be big feast, hearty meal, ample banquet, sumptuous spread, copious repast, bountiful feast, or even a lavish spread. These synonyms describe a meal that is plentiful, filling, and satisfying. Whether it's a gala dinner, a family gathering, or a special celebration, the usage of these synonyms undoubtedly portrays the idea of a heavy food intake that is indulgent in itself.
